Shock and awe also increases damaged coming from all sources by 25% for anybody in any shock area. That includes shock grenades should you use any. It also forces most Majoris enemies into a blocking stance while in the area of effect.

Personally i prefer the damage on any perfect parry with fencing power sword. Can solo the hive tyrant or carnifex from just parrys paired with non lethal gunstrikes giving armour which for some reason give you ALL your armour back if you are gunstriking a terminus enemy.
A lot of people don't realize, when you do a perfect parry, that yellow hue that covers the enemy is a damage multiplier so slamming everything you have into a parried enemy is the way to go.
